How to Edgeband a Tabletop: Comprehensive Guide from a Chinese Furniture Edgebanding Factory146
Edgebanding, the process of applying a thin strip of material to the exposed edges of a tabletop, serves several important purposes. It enhances the aesthetics and durability of the table, preventing damage from moisture and everyday wear and tear. Choosing the right edgebanding material and employing proper techniques is crucial to achieving a professional-looking and long-lasting result.
Selecting the Right Edgebanding Material
The choice of edgebanding material depends on the intended use of the table and the desired aesthetic. Common options include:
Veneer: Thinly sliced wood that matches the tabletop's surface, providing a seamless and natural look.
Laminate: A durable and cost-effective material available in a wide variety of colors and finishes.
PVC: A flexible and water-resistant material that comes in a range of colors and textures.
Acrylic: A glossy and high-impact material that creates a modern and sophisticated look.
Tools and Equipment for Edgebanding
To successfully edgeband a tabletop, you will need the following tools and equipment:
Edgebander: A specialized machine that applies the edgebanding material.
Trimmer: A tool for trimming excess edgebanding.
Sandpaper: Various grits for smoothing and finishing the edges.
Contact cement: An adhesive for bonding the edgebanding material.
Heat gun: For activating the contact cement.
Step-by-Step Edgebanding Process
Follow these steps to edgeband a tabletop:1. Prepare the Tabletop:
Ensure the tabletop is clean, dry, and free of debris.
Slightly round the edges using sandpaper to create a smooth transition for the edgebanding.
2. Apply Contact Cement:
Apply a thin layer of contact cement to both the edge of the tabletop and the back of the edgebanding material.
Allow the cement to dry for 5-10 minutes, until it becomes tacky.
3. Apply the Edgebanding:
Align the edgebanding material with the edge of the tabletop.
Press firmly and evenly to create a strong bond.
Use a heat gun to activate the contact cement and further strengthen the bond.
4. Trim Excess Edgebanding:
Use a trimmer to carefully cut away any excess edgebanding material.
Sand the edges to remove any sharp or uneven areas.
5. Finish the Edges:
Sand the edges progressively using finer grits of sandpaper.
Apply a sealant or clear finish to protect the edges from moisture and wear.
Tips for Successful Edgebanding* Use a high-quality edgebanding material that is compatible with the tabletop surface.
* Ensure the contact cement is applied evenly and allowed to dry properly.
* Press the edgebanding material firmly and apply heat to activate the contact cement.
* Trim and sand the edges carefully to avoid chipping or fraying.
* Protect the edges with a sealant or clear finish for durability.
